ObGyn Matters London is a gynaecology and obstetrics clinic at the world-renowned Portland Hospital in Central London. It has a team of five highly-experienced consultants in obstetrics and gynaecology. The clinic offers confidential, personal and individualised care. The team at ObGyn Matters London offers a full range of both surgical and non-surgical treatments for women with conditions such as fibroids, endometriosis and bladder/urinary problems. They also offer treatment for women going through the menopause. The clinic was founded by Dr Christian Barnick and Dr Alison Wright. Together, these two senior specialist consultants have over 30 years of experience working at top London teaching hospitals at consultant level.

The Runnymede Hospital, part of Circle Health Group, is a centre of excellence for private healthcare in Chertsey, Surrey. It specialises in cardiology, gastroenterology, general surgery, gynaecology, orthopaedic surgery and urology. The hospital offers physiotherapy for patients post-operatively. It's staffed by chartered, state-registered physiotherapists who treat sports injuries and conditions like sprains, whiplash and female pelvic health problems. In conjunction with its general medicine experts, the hospital also offers a rehabilitation service for patients who have a history of bone or muscle pain, or mobility constraints after surgery (such as a hip or knee replacement). The hospital's imaging department, which has recently been fully refurbished, houses X-ray and CT scanners for diagnosis and interventional examinations for various conditions. Exercise tests can also be performed on-site. In addition, the Runnymede Hospital offers access to private GPs, health assessments and an on-site pharmacy.
